Water, Sanitation and Drainage Program for Cartagena

The general objective of the Program is to contribute to reducing the vulnerability of Cartagena's residents to climate-related events. The specific objectives are: (i) to increase access to drainage services; (ii) to contribute to the proper management of urban solid waste (MSW) by promoting the participation of the local and migrant population; (iii) to increase and improve access to drinking water and sanitation services; and (iv) to strengthen the capacity of the Mayor's Office to generate its own revenue.
